luis pacheco Posted January 20, 2022 Share Posted January 20, 2022 21 hours ago, Moggy said: The only thing left to wish for are Brazilian AF decals 😜 The brazilian AMX has a different front. The Italian is armed with a rotary Vulcan cannon, the Brazilian have two DEFA fixed barrel. 3 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

CT7567 Posted January 22, 2022 Share Posted January 22, 2022 On 1/21/2022 at 2:02 AM, Hook said: You could always rob one out of their F-104G kit, or get a DACO one. Cheers, Andre Note the Italeri version in their RF-104G update to the venerable ESCI Starfighter tooling is a later version, with the enlarged forward section/downward angle of the bottom keel similar to this: http://web.tiscali.it/aviacolor/72904.html The standard version as produced by DACO has a constant cross-section central section. Not sure if the AMX used/uses both versions or not, I knoe the standard type was used on F-16s by the Netherlands and Belgium. https://www.scalemates.com/kits/daco-products-dcc7205-orpheus-recce-pod-dutch-and-italian-f-104g-dutch-and-belgian-f-16a--100715 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
